在数字经济时代,数据中心作为关键基础设施,承载着海量数据和核心业务系统,其安全性直接关系到企业乃至国家的信息安全。而DNS(域名系统)作为互联网的基础协议之一,也是数据中心不可或缺的重要组成部分。然而,DNS系统的脆弱性使其成为黑客攻击的首选目标之一。本文将深入探讨数据中心面临的DNS安全威胁,并提出全面的防护策略,助力数据中心构建更加安全可靠的DNS体系。
DNS攻击的危害与类型
DNS攻击可能造成的危害是多方面的。首先,它可能导致服务中断,使用户无法访问网站或应用;其次,它可能被用来进行数据窃取,危及用户隐私;再者,它还可能被用来传播恶意软件,进一步扩大攻击范围。根据最新的安全报告显示,2023年全球DNS攻击事件数量同比增长15%,平均每次攻击造成的损失超过100万美元。
常见的DNS攻击类型包括:
DDoS攻击:通过向DNS服务器发送大量请求,耗尽其资源,导致服务瘫痪。
DNS缓存投毒:攻击者通过向DNS缓存服务器注入虚假记录,误导用户访问恶意网站。
DNS隧道:利用DNS协议传输恶意数据,绕过防火墙检测。
DNS放大攻击:利用DNS服务器的响应放大效应,进行大规模DDoS攻击。
DNS劫持:通过篡改DNS解析结果,将用户引导至钓鱼网站。
面对这些多样化的DNS攻击,数据中心需要建立全方位的防护体系。下面我们将从多个维度探讨有效的防护策略。
DNS安全防护策略
架构优化
采用分层分区的DNS架构,可以有效提高系统的安全性和可用性。具体可以考虑以下措施:
部署多级DNS服务器,包括根DNS服务器、TLD服务器和权威DNS服务器,形成层次化的DNS解析体系。
采用anycast技术,在多个地理位置部署DNS服务器,提高系统的冗余性和抗攻击能力。
实施DNS分流,将内部DNS和外部DNS分开部署,降低外部攻击对内部系统的影响。
协议安全
DNSSEC(DNS安全扩展)是提升DNS安全性的关键技术,它通过数字签名来验证DNS响应的真实性和完整性。实施DNSSEC可以有效防止DNS缓存投毒等攻击。具体步骤包括:
为域名生成密钥对(ZSK和KSK)
对DNS记录进行签名
在上级域注册DS记录
配置DNS服务器支持DNSSEC
定期更新密钥
除了DNSSEC,还可以考虑启用DNS over HTTPS(DoH)或DNS over TLS(DoT),通过加密DNS查询和响应,防止中间人攻击和数据窃听。
访问控制
严格的访问控制策略可以大幅降低DNS服务器被攻击的风险。建议采取以下措施:
实施IP白名单,只允许受信任的IP地址访问DNS服务器。
使用TSIG(事务签名)进行DNS区域传输认证,防止未授权的区域传输。
限制递归查询,只为内部网络提供递归服务。
启用DNS Response Rate Limiting(RRL),限制向单一IP地址发送相同响应的频率。
监控与分析
建立全面的DNS监控系统,及时发现和响应潜在的安全威胁。关键的监控指标包括:
DNS查询量:监控查询量的突发增长,可能预示DDoS攻击。
响应时间:异常的响应延迟可能表明系统负载过高或遭受攻击。
错误率:高错误率可能意味着DNS配置问题或攻击行为。
查询类型分布:异常的查询类型分布可能暗示DNS隧道攻击。
除了实时监控,还应定期进行DNS流量分析,识别潜在的异常模式和安全风险。可以考虑使用机器学习算法来建立DNS流量基线,自动检测偏离正常模式的行为。
应急响应
尽管预防措施很重要,但同样不可忽视的是建立有效的DNS应急响应机制。关键步骤包括:
制定详细的DNS事件响应预案,明确各角色的职责。
建立DNS服务器快速切换机制,在主服务器遭受攻击时及时启用备用服务器。
准备足够的带宽和服务器资源,应对可能的流量激增。
与ISP和DNS服务提供商建立紧急联系渠道,在遭受大规模攻击时能够快速获得支援。
定期进行DNS攻击演练,确保应急预案的有效性。
安全审计
定期进行DNS安全审计,全面评估系统的安全状况。审计内容应包括:
DNS服务器配置检查,确保采用最新的安全配置最佳实践。
DNS记录审核,检查是否存在过期或不必要的记录。
权限管理审计,确保DNS管理权限得到适当控制。
漏洞扫描,及时发现并修复DNS服务器和相关系统的安全漏洞。
日志分析,回溯性地检查是否存在未被实时发现的攻击行为。
技术创新
随着攻击手段的不断演进,数据中心也需要持续关注DNS安全领域的技术创新。一些值得关注的新技术包括:
DNS过滤:利用AI技术识别和阻断恶意DNS查询,提供更精准的防护。
区块链DNS:探索利用区块链技术构建去中心化的DNS系统,提高抗攻击能力。
DNS指纹识别:通过分析DNS查询模式,识别潜在的恶意行为。
案例分析:某金融机构DNS安全防护实践
为了更好地理解DNS安全防护策略的实际应用,我们来看一个真实的案例。某大型金融机构在经历了一次严重的DNS DDoS攻击后,决定全面升级其DNS安全防护体系。
该机构采取的主要措施包括:
架构优化:从单一DNS服务器转向分布式anycast DNS架构,在全球多个数据中心部署DNS节点。
协议安全:全面实施DNSSEC,并在内部网络启用DoT,加密DNS通信。
访问控制:实施严格的IP白名单策略,并使用TSIG认证所有区域传输。
监控分析:部署专业的DNS安全监控平台,实现7x24小时实时监控和异常检测。
应急响应:建立了DNS快速切换机制,并与多家ISP签订了应急支援协议。
安全审计:每季度进行一次全面的DNS安全审计,并聘请第三方安全公司进行年度渗透测试。
技术创新:引入基于AI的DNS过滤系统,有效识别和阻断了大量潜在的恶意查询。
实施这些措施后,该金融机构在随后的一年内成功防御了多次DNS攻击尝试,DNS系统的可用性达到了99.999%,大大提升了整体的网络安全性。
DNS作为互联网的基础设施,其安全性直接关系到数据中心乃至整个互联网生态的稳定。面对日益复杂的DNS攻击威胁,数据中心需要建立全方位、多层次的防护体系,涵盖架构优化、协议安全、访问控制、监控分析、应急响应、安全审计等多个方面。同时,也要持续关注技术创新,不断提升DNS安全防护能力。
只有构建起强大的DNS安全防线,数据中心才能在日益严峻的网络安全环境中保持稳定运行,为企业和用户提供可靠的服务。让我们携手共建更安全、更可靠的数字世界!
您的点赞关注是我们持续输出的动力!
福利
免责声明:
本公众号部分分享的资料来自网络收集和整理,所有文字和图片版权归属于原作者所有,且仅代表作者个人观点,与本公众号无关,文章仅供读者学习交流使用,并请自行核实相关内容,如文章内容涉及侵权,请联系后台管理员删除。